The ReWrite™ Faith & Fellowship at ORU

The ReWrite™ Faith & Fellowship at ORU

Lunch, Prayer, Reflection, and Connection

For Men and Women

I am excited to welcome The ReWrite™ community to my alma mater, Oral Roberts University, for a meaningful afternoon of faith, fellowship, and connection.

We will begin by sharing lunch together at ORU’s new Daystar Dining Hall, giving us time to relax, enjoy a meal, laugh, talk, and continue building genuine relationships with others who understand the journey of learning to live again after the loss of a spouse.

Following lunch, we will visit the ORU Prayer Tower for a special time of prayer and reflection. Together, we will make space to thank God for His faithfulness, seek His direction for the road ahead, and be reminded that even when life changes, His presence and purpose remain.

Before our afternoon ends, we will gather at ORU’s iconic Praying Hands for a ReWrite™ group photo and another memory made together.

At The ReWrite™, we believe rebuilding life includes more than navigating grief. It also means reconnecting with God, building meaningful friendships, experiencing new things, and allowing ourselves to create moments of joy, faith, and hope along the way.

Come for lunch. Come for prayer. Come for fellowship. Come ready to make a new memory.

Hosted by Dr. Charis M. Rooks, Founder and Executive Director of The ReWrite™, and Pastor Paul E. Collins, Director of Pastoral Care.
